New Registrants to GMHA
GMHA requires all new first time registrants, at time of registration, a copy of your
child(ren)'s birth certificate and the completion of the RESPECT IN SPORT PARENT COURSE before your child(ren) can be rostered to a team.

Respect in sport course can be found at https://omha.respectgroupinc.com/

THE FIRST GOAL IS HAVING FUN. The Timbits Minor Sports Program is a community-oriented sponsorship program that provides opportunities for kids aged four to nine to play house league sports. The philosophy of the program is not based on winning or losing, but on learning a new sport, making new friends, and just being a kid. Tim Hortons currently supports more than 300,000 children on teams in hockey, soccer, ringette, lacrosse, softball and baseball leagues in Canada. Our sponsorship includes jerseys, coaching tools, participation medals and a local “Timbits Jamboree” to help kick off, or wrap up each season.
